Surfers Point stewardship days


Surfrider and the City of Ventura continue to sponsor volunteer work days at Surfers Point.  Spring weeding is an ongoing part of the ongoing dune restoration process.  The two events this year focused once again on the non-native plants "Sea Rocket" and "Ice Plant."

Over 20 volunteers came out for the morning on February 11, with over 50 on April 9.  The timing was perfect, with the opportunity to remove fresh sprouts in February and the remainder before seeds matured in April, so that next year we should see reduced re-sprouting.
